We’ve got our hands on the new McLaren 750S, and it’s about to face off against the glorious 720S! It’ll come as no surprise that both cars are pretty similar under the skin, but let’s compare the stats anyway. Starting with the 720S, it’s powered by a 4-litre twin-turbo V8 that can produce 720hp and 770Nm of torque. It’s equipped with a 7-speed dual-clutch gearbox that sends power to the rear wheels, and it weighs in at just 1,419kg. Then we come to the 750S. It’s also powered by a 4-litre twin-turbo V8, and this time it produces (you guessed it…) 750hp and 800Nm. It also comes with a 7-speed dual-clutch that sends power to the rear wheels, and it’s a bit lighter than the 720, coming in at 1,389kg. More power should make it a clear win for the 750, right? Thieves have begun ripping cars apart just to steal a handful of parts. Recently there have been pictures shared on the internet of thieves stealing Porsche headlights, and Mat and the Carwow team have done some investigating to find out just why this is happening! It’s long been known that thieves will try and steal catalytic converters, largely so they can access the precious metals inside them. But why have they now turned their attention to headlights? Well for starters, they’re not so easy to track! While cars may come fitted with tracking devices, you won’t find these in a set of headlights, so it’s much easier to get away with it (if you’re not spotted during the act, of course).
